The
Syriac Union Party in Syria issued a statement strongly condemning the bombing
that targeted Mar Elias Church in the Dweila neighborhood of Damascus in the
evening, which resulted in dozens of martyrs and injuries among innocent
worshippers.
The
statement described the terrorist act as a "barbaric crime targeting the
very fabric of Syria’s national unity, aimed at destabilizing security and
inciting sectarian strife in the country." It affirmed that “this cowardly
attack, claimed by the terrorist organization ISIS, represents a serious
escalation against Christians in Syria and a clear attempt to intimidate and
displace them from their homeland.”
The
statement held the Syrian transitional government fully accountable for
protecting citizens’ lives and ensuring the safety of sacred sites. It called
for a swift investigation into the incident and for those responsible to be
brought to justice.
“The
continued security and administrative shortcomings exacerbate the risks facing
religious and ethnic minorities,” the statement said, “leaving them vulnerable
and potentially forcing our communities to rely on their own means for
protection.”
The
statement emphasized the importance of strengthening national unity and
solidarity among all Syrians. It rejected any attempts to divide society along
sectarian or ethnic lines, and called for the building of a democratic,
pluralistic Syria that respects the rights of all its citizens.
The
statement concluded by offering heartfelt condolences to the families of the
martyrs and wishing a speedy recovery to the wounded. It also expressed
confidence in the Syrian people’s ability to overcome this ordeal by upholding
national values and civil peace.
